There have been many threads on the WH forum about working with domains on an account. Everything from how to do it in Site Manager to creating that info@domainone and info@domaintwo that can not be done in the Site Manager. So in this section I'll attempt to get them all organized and perhaps add some screenshots to illustrate some of the steps.
I myself have not done a whole lot with this but other users at WH have so most the info here well be what they have come up with. Some of the procedures well be using SSH and altering files that could harm your set up if not done correctly so remember back up your files and take these steps at your own risk.
